Beginners Guide to Metal Polishing - Usually, metal finishing is desirable for aesthetic reasons and clean-room usages. It's among the most common treatments because of its use in intensifying the overall beauty of the items, for example, kitchenware, car parts or motorcycle parts. Equally, a lot of clean-rooms will want a polished finish in an effort to decrease the penetrability of the components that will result in dust to build up and contaminate. An demonstration of this practice could be in vacuum chambers.

There are many approaches to polish metals, and below we are going to discuss a bit with regards to a few of the steps required. Metal can be finished chemically,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, and also manually. A particular buffing compound or paste is generally utilized, which will contain aluminum oxide, limestone, chromium oxide, tripoli, chalk,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its inferior th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scosity is amongst the time-consuming. On the other side, items made of non-ferrous metal are usually more receptive to finishing, since these need the lower number of processes.

Polishing buffs smeared in compound can be markedly impacted by the force on the surface of the finishing pad. The level of the surface pressure might be accelerated to a precise range, but further surpassing the ideal degree of load not simply lowers the quality of the process, but in addition can worsen effectiveness, can create wear to the part, and there's also an evident heating up of the work-pieces, caused by friction. When you are using thin objects, it will be increased temperature (and a corresponding bendability of the metal) that cause materials to twist, distort, or bend. In general, it will require a trained polisher to think about all of these things to both avert harm to the piece and to perform effectively. In order to appreciably increase the quality of the completed finish, the polishing action has to be accomplished with less power and not so much force to be able to ultimately complete a surface that is free of scores or marks caused by the finishing process, thereby ar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
